Hey mark,
I used to own 1TUFLX, It was orange with a white interior, 454 powerglide 9inch. It was all under the bonnet. As the boys said, trim of the rails sides and back you'll be suprised, mine had 2" 4 into 1's, standard engine position and mounts, standard crossmember with modified sump to clear, It had 12mm steel rod welded inside all of the wishbones for strength & standard height V8 springs.
It drove great!!

If the standard engine mounts are going to be at their limit then an easier approach than an engine plate is the nolathane replacement engine mounts. I just fitted a set of these and they fit straight in.
